Fox Run Management L.L.C. decreased its stake in Parsons Corporation (NYSE:PSN - Free Report) by 17.9%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 14,677 shares of the company's stock after selling 3,207 shares during the quarter. Fox Run Management L.L.C.'s holdings in Parsons were worth $869,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

A number of other hedge funds and other institutional investors also recently added to or reduced their stakes in PSN. Freestone Grove Partners LP purchased a new stake in Parsons in the 4th quarter worth approximately $40,318,000. Mackenzie Financial Corp raised its holdings in shares of Parsons by 53.8% during the 1st quarter. Mackenzie Financial Corp now owns 1,084,288 shares of the company's stock valued at $64,201,000 after purchasing an additional 379,254 shares in the last qu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. raised its holdings in shares of Parsons by 8.2% during the 1st qu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. now owns 4,952,299 shares of the company's stock valued at $293,226,000 after purchasing an additional 376,764 shares in the last quarter. Primecap Management Co. CA bought a new position in shares of Parsons during the 1st quarter valued at $19,824,000. Finally, Two Sigma Investments LP raised its holdings in shares of Parsons by 118.5% during the 4th quarter. Two Sigma Investments LP now owns 443,986 shares of the company's stock valued at $40,958,000 after purchasing an additional 240,803 shares in the last quarter. Hedge funds and other institutional investors own 98.02% of the company's stock.

Parsons Price Performance

Shares of Parsons stock traded down $0.7580 during trading on Wednesday, hitting $77.9020. 319,236 shares of the company's st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 1,395,002.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.47, a current ratio of 1.61 and a quick ratio of 1.61. The firm's fifty day moving average price is $74.11 and its 200 day moving average price is $67.97. Parsons Corporation has a twelve month low of $54.56 and a twelve month high of $114.68. The company has a market cap of $8.32 billion, a PE ratio of 34.78, a PEG ratio of 4.19 and a beta of 0.58.

Parsons (NYSE:PSN -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, August 6th. The company reported $0.78 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.74 by $0.04. Parsons had a net margin of 3.70% and a return on equity of 12.36%. The business had revenue of $1.58 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.60 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$0.84 EPS. The firm's revenue was down 5.1% on a year-over-year basis. Analysts forecast that Parsons Corporation will post 3.58 earnings per share for the current year.

Parsons Profile

(Free Report)

Parsons Corporation provides integrated solutions and services in the defense, intelligence, and critical infrastructure markets in North America, the Middle East, and internationally. The company operates through Federal Solutions and Critical Infrastructure segments. The Federal Solutions segment provides critical technologies, such as cybersecurity; missile defense; intelligence; space launch and ground systems; space and weapon system resiliency; geospatial intelligence; signals intelligence; environmental remediation; border security, critical infrastructure protection; counter unmanned air systems; biometrics and bio surveillance solutions to U.S.
